    you can buy kits to make your own screens, or have a screen printing place make your screens for you. once you have screens, its as simple as swiping paint accross them and making the shirts. i made shirts in high school for my marketing project, made shirts and sold them to everyone at the school (sports teams/band/fucking PTA) its really easy, but i suggest having your screens made professionally at first.

    btw, different screen for each color, kinda obvious but yeah.
